r命令和t命令。
r命令,CS和IP指定当前的汇编指令。
t命令,表示执行完上一条,后各个寄存器的内容。CS和IP指定下一条要执行的汇编指令。
—————————————————————————————————————————————————————————————
注意:push指令是先SP=SP-2。pop指令是SP=SP+2。


—————————————————————————————————————————————————————————————


执行mov ss,ax 时其后边的指令将立即被执行。这也是为什么强调mov ss,ax 后边必须跟上mov sp,10的原因。
这么规定是便于控制栈段大小,防止特别是在有子程序调用时出错。

至于这两条指令执行后靠近栈顶的10个字节中值立即有了变化,
是内对定义栈段时部分运行环境变量进行暂存,靠近栈顶的10个字节中的暂存数据分别是SS、IP、 CS 等的值。

汇编语言实验2-P72页相关推荐

  1. 汇编语言 实验10.1 显示字符串

    汇编语言 实验10.1 显示字符串 问题 显示字符串是现实生活中经常要用到的功能,应该编写一个通用的子程序来实现这个功能.我们应该提供灵活的调用接口,是调用者可以决定显示的位置(行.列).内容和颜色. ...

  2. 8086汇编学习小记-王爽汇编语言实验12

    8086汇编学习小记-王爽汇编语言实验12 0号中断处理程序,开始安装在0000:0200处的程序最后用死循环导致显示不出'divided error',改成直接退出就正常显示了.注意修改ss,sp之 ...

  3. 大学计算机实验vfp,大学计算机基础VFP实验教材26页.doc

    大学计算机基础VFP实验教材26页 PAGE 1 PAGE 27 实验十一 Visual FoxPro 6.0系统的认识和运算 4. 函数及运算: 在"命令"窗口中练习输入下面的函 ...

  4. 汇编语言实验八核心考点

    汇编语言实验八核心考点 建议先自己思考问题的答案,不懂则返回看书 分析程序,在运行前思考:这个程序是否能够正确返回? 运行之后再思考:为什么是这种结果? 解析: 核心考点, CPU在执行jmp指令的时 ...

  5. 学海拾遗:汇编语言实验

    学海拾遗:汇编语言实验 文章目录 学海拾遗:汇编语言实验 1.简单汇编指令回顾 2. 相关寄存器 3.C语言源码 4.汇编代码 1.简单汇编指令回顾 指令 解释 说明 movl %eax, %edx ...

  6. 汇编语言实验十完整代码和详细解析

    汇编语言实验十完整代码和详细解析 建议先自己思考问题的答案,不懂则返回看书 扩展建议: [非必要内容,个人经验感悟] 从这儿开始,我们正式接触子程序,主要是通过 call和 ret 来实现的.这样就涉 ...

  7. 51单片机汇编语言实验(三)-----定时/计数器实验(附参考代码及注释)

       本系列共6篇文章,本文作为本系列的第三篇文章,介绍实验三 :定时/计数器实验,本系列文章基于Dais-52PRO实验箱. 本系列文章链接: --------------------------- ...

  8. 51单片机汇编语言实验(五)-----A/D 0809模数转换和DA0832数模转换实验(附参考代码及注释)

       本系列共6篇文章,本文作为本系列的第五篇文章,介绍实验五 :A/D 0809模数转换和DA0832数模转换实验,本系列文章基于Dais-52PRO实验箱. 本系列文章链接: ---------- ...

  9. 云南大学信息学院c语言实验七,云南大学软件学院汇编语言实验报告七.docx

    云南大学软件学院汇编语言实验报告七.docx 练习统计男女生人数1.实验内容统计一个有10人的班中,男.女生的人数各为多少.将统计结果的男生人数存入变量MAN中,女生人数存入变量WOMAN中.3.编程 ...

  10. 利用c51进行数模转换并在液晶屏上显示_51单片机汇编语言实验(五)-----A/D 0809模数转换和DA0832数模转换实验(附参考代码及注释)...

    本系列共6篇文章,本文作为本系列的第五篇文章,介绍实验五 :A/D 0809模数转换和DA0832数模转换实验,本系列文章基于Dais-52PRO实验箱. 本系列文章链接: ------------- ...

最新文章

  1. oracle if函数变量,Oracle数据库——PL/SQL编程
  2. 基于 abp vNext 和 .NET Core 开发博客项目 - 给项目瘦身,让它跑起来
  3. 安装 SAP Cloud Application Programming SDK @sap/cds-dk 时报错以及解决方案
  4. 分析windows宿主机Ping不通linux虚拟机的其中一种情况
  5. vscode标记_高效扩展工具让 VS Code 如虎添翼
  6. go去掉最后一个字符_可维护的Go代码程序指南(一)之变量篇
  7. Tecplot 360 使用说明
  8. 计算机化分析原理波涛,证券期货投资计算机化技术分析原理(波涛).pdf.pdf
  9. 读懂职场则规潜 潜伏者的上位秘诀
  10. vue element-ui实现input输入框金额数字添加千分位
  11. PostgreSQL修炼之道之PostgreSQL安装与配置(二)
  12. 用ffmpeg把yuv格式转化为mpeg格式
  13. 大数据研究,不能“忽悠”
  14. page_to_pfn 、virt_to_page、 virt_to_phys、page、页帧pfn、内核虚拟地址、物理内存地址linux内核源码详解
  15. 计算机英语领域有哪些构词法,计算机专业英语的构词方法(共2969字).doc
  16. Java Review(三十六、IO)
  17. 【强档推荐】网球王子高清桌面壁纸
  18. Express模版引擎hbs备忘
  19. 谈谈Django REST Framework(DRF)中的序列化器
  20. 2000年-2020年全球人口密度格点数据集(不同时间空间分辨率)

热门文章

  1. 微服务日志配置以及在生产环境怎么查看日志?
  2. 华润微功放CS3850EO,2×40W D 类音频功率放大电路,替换:智浦芯CS8673,TI的TAS5780、TAS5754,国产功放
  3. 日常见到的一些js轮子
  4. 白痴学日语系列之初识日语(五)
  5. 招聘一个靠谱的 iOS(含面试题)
  6. ObjectARX编程--圆弧
  7. SpringCloud 组件各大区别与回顾
  8. 面试题整理 !=!=未看 *****面试题整理最全 有用
  9. 基于SpringBoot+vue的网上图书商城系统设计和实现
  10. 2020中国AI单笔最大融资:第四范式完成7亿美元D轮融资